Top Chef will head to Colorado for Season 15 where a fresh batch of cheftestants will explore the culinary scenes of Denver, Boulder, and Telluride. Host and judge Padma Lakshmi, head judge Tom Colicchio, and judges Gail Simmons and Graham Elliot will take their seats again at the judges' table in the upcoming season.
